NYC: THE LOUIS ARMSTRONG CENTENNIAL BAND

The Louis Armstrong Centennial Band aka David Ostwald's Gully Low Jazz Band performs at BIRDLAND(315 West 44th Street, NYC - 212-581-3080) on Wednesdays from 5:00 to 7:00 pm. Inspired by the noble jazz pioneers Louis Armstrong, Bix Beiderbecke, Duke Ellington, Jelly Roll Morton and their colleagues, David Ostwald's Gully Low Jazz Band (also known as the Louis Armstrong Centennial Band) breathes life and passion into America's own great art form. Now in its 12th year of residency at Birdland, the weekly post-workday engagement is the city's best musical bargain! Tuba player David Ostwald leads a rotating lineup that features talents such as clarinetist Anat Cohen, trombonist/ vocalist Wycliffe Gordon, pianist Ehud Asherie, drummer Marion Felder and more! There is a $25 cover plus a $10 food/drink minimum.

NYC: STEVE KUHN TRIO WITH STEVE SWALLOW & JOEY BARON AT BIRDLAND

The Steve Kuhn Trio with Steve Swallow & Joey Baron, will perform at BIRDLAND(315 West 44th Street, NYC - 212-581-3080) on Tuesday through Saturday, April 29th through May 3rd with shows at 8:30 & 11:00 pm. After making his mark as a sideman with John Coltrane, Stan Getz, Chet Baker, Art Farmer and others, pianist Steve Kuhn moved beyond the powerful influence of Bill Evans to become a unique stylist with incredible technique, sense of dynamics and lyricism. Over the last fifteen years Steve has released critically acclaimed CDs marking a well-deserved career renaissance. Bass guitar master and composer Steve Swallow joined the Paul Bley Trio in 1960, subsequently playing in groups led by Jimmy Giuffre, George Russell, Art Farmer, Stan Getz and Gary Burton. Rounding out the trio, drummer Joey Baron combines technical acuity with a deep sense of groove. The trio's recent ECM CD, "Wisteria," takes a fresh look at several pieces heard on Kuhn's orchestral, "Promises Kept," alongside the driving hard bop of "A Likely Story," Swallow's "Dark Glasses," Carla Bley's gospel-tinged "Permanent Wave" and the Brazilian flavored "Romance," by Dori Caymmi. There is a $40 cover plus a 2-drink minimum.

NYC: ERIC HARLAND'S VOYAGER AT THE BLUE NOTE

Multi-Grammy Nominated Drummer Eric Harland will perform at THE BLUE NOTE(131 West 3rd Street, NYC - 212-475-8592) on Tuesday & Wednesday, April 29th & 30th with shows at 8:00 & 10:30 pm. He is joined by his band Voyager: Eric Harland, drums; Jason Moran, piano; Julian Lage, guitar; Walter Smith III, sax; and Harish Raghavan, bass. Harland is the most "In demand drummer" of his generation. He has already been on close to 200 recordings at his age of 36. It has been his privilege to share the stage with masters such as Betty Carter, Joe Henderson, MyCoy Tyner, Michael Brecker, Terence Blanchard, Branford and Wynton Marsalis, Wayne Shorter, Savion Glover, Bill Cosby and many others, as well as todays up and coming artist like Esperanza Spalding, Jane Monheit, Taylor Eigsti, Julian Lage, Stacie Orrico and so on. His current list of performing groups are "James Farm" with Joshua Redman, "Prism" with Dave Holland and Kevin Eubanks, "Sangam" with Charles Lloyd and Zakir Hussain, "Charles Lloyd New Quartet", "Overtone" with Dave Holland, Jason Moran, Chris Potter and "Voyager" Eric's own widely recognized group. But Eric doesn't stop there, he also manages to fit in many collaborations with world renowned artist like Les Claypool "Primus", "Dispatch" the band, John Mayer, Spike Lee, Mariah Carey, Randy Jackson from "American Idol" and etc.

NYC: THE DAVID HAZELTINE QUARTET AT DIZZY'S

The David Hazeltine Quartet, with David Hazeltine, piano; Jim Rotondi, trumpet; David Williams, bass; and Billy Drummond, drums, will perform at DIZZY'S CLUB AT JAZZ AT LINCOLN CENTER (33 West 60th Street, NYC - 212-258-9595) on Wednesday, April 30th with shows at 7:30 & 9:30 pm. David Hazeltine stops by Dizzy's Club Coca-Cola for one night only. Hazeltine began his career as house pianist at the famed Milwaukee Jazz Gallery, working with jazz legends Charles McPherson, Eddie Harris, Sonny Stitt, Pepper Adams, and Chet Baker. He is now one of the most in-demand pianists in New York and a dedicated educator, serving as a faculty member at SUNY Purchase. For his sets at Dizzy's, Hazeltine arrives with a recognized powerhouse of a band. There is a $30 cover.
